  • Long range connections play an essential role in dynamical processes on networks, on the processing of information in biological networks, on the structure of social and economical networks and in the propagation of opinions and epidemics. Here we review the evidence for long range connections in real world networks and discuss the nature of the nonlocal diffusion arising from different distance-dependent laws. Particular attention is devoted to exponential and power laws.
